Here Are the Six Places You Are Not Applying Sunscreen

1. Lips

How can you forget your delicate lips? If you miss wearing sunscreen on lips, non-melanoma, skin cancer usually occur that can be treated. To avoid this, you need to protect your lips and try to use a lip balm with SPF 15.

2. Top of Feet

You must apply sunscreen lotion on your feet before you go out to play in the sand. Facing the sun rays is unavoidable so it's your responsibility to apply sunscreen to protect your skin. So neglecting the feet is not an option.

4. Eyelids

When you begin to apply sunscreen on the body it's possible to ignore your eyelids. but you should know It's a common spot to develop nonmelanoma skin cancer. If you face the sun rays you may have the stinging sensation on eyelids.

5. Ear

Mostly we avoid sunscreen on ears because we never consider that part as important to look. It's important to focus on ears as well. One research in 2007 published at The Skin Cancer Foundation Journal highlighted that ' Skin cancer occurs on ears' . Take a few minutes to apply sunscreen gently on the ears.

6. Palms and Nail Beds

If you ignore key parts such as palm and nail beds it could form a rare kind of melanoma i.e. - Acral melanoma. If you are having pigmented skin you need to apply sunscreen to avoid the risk. Reggae legend Bob Marley died because of this kind of skin cancer that occurred in his toenail.
